Some of the features are described below: Normally, when we talk about MVC architecture, we have to split our applications into these three components and then write the code to connect them. How to check an image is loaded or not in VueJS ? Top Tutorials. For example, the following code will accept dates that are formatted like "2015.04.25 22:00:15': < Anyway the directive has a constant called uiDateConfig to add properties to opts. See alsolink. Could Call of Duty doom the Activision Blizzard deal? - Protocol First, we will create a div element with id as app and lets apply the v-for directive to an element with data. To achieve this you should add filter in ngRepeat directive, like this: formatDate(). Report a Bug . Displaying tables with angular is very simple: To make it nice, add some CSS to the page: To sort the table, add an orderBy filter: To display uppercase, add an uppercase filter: To display the table index, add a with $index: Get certifiedby completinga course today! How to Add Dynamic Options for Multiple Selects Inside ng-repeat Directive ? Here is the json we will use for our example. You need to encapsulate filtering the value like this: It is important to do filtering in ng-init. A - filter filter is a function which takes text as input. Release Information. You want to bring i18n and l10n to your Angular apps and couldn't find an easy way how to do it? Browser support. Not the answer you're looking for? v-for directive is a Vue.js directive used to loop over a data usually an array or object. Using angularjs filter in input element. Docs - GitHub Pages In this article we are going to see how we can create filter called pipe in angular 2 and sorting feature called Order By. It is also important to note that Angular is different from AngularJs. AngularJS Tables Previous Next The ng-repeat directive is perfect for displaying tables. (function) angularjsJavaScript 22. v-for Directive in Vue.js AngularJS I don't want it to run the function on every time the user types a letter because that would result in A LOT of ajax requests, however I don't want them to have to hit the enter button either. Angularjs: How to filter the date. What is the Difference between Constructor and ngOnInit in AngularJS ? v-for Directive in Vue.js What can I do if my pomade tin is 0.1 oz over the TSA limit? A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. It facilitates the Two-way Binding that helps to render correspondingly the changes made to the view or the model. How to Add Dynamic Options for Multiple Selects Inside ng-repeat Directive ? How to append a new table row in AngularJS ?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Typeahead is a AngularJS version of Bootstrap v2's typeahead plugin. 74. For this, the overall length of the code reduces along with discarding the repetition of the code that is specific to perform the particular task. Stack Overflow for Teams is moving to its own domain! If the Expression is FALSE, the element will be shown. This tutorial sample mimics communication with a remote data server by using the In-memory Web API module.. After installing the module, the application makes requests to and receive responses from the HttpClient.The application Important for what? It is also important to note that Angular is different from AngularJs. Dependency injection The ng-app directive is used to initialize the AngularJS application. AngularJS Filters. However, one Warning rule match only increases the anomaly score by 3, which isn't enough by itself to block the traffic.. This is the tag which we are going to show/hide based on the ng-show attribute. ; lowercase Format a string to lower case. You want to bring i18n and l10n to your Angular apps and couldn't find an easy way how to do it? In software engineering, dependency injection is a design pattern in which an object or function receives other objects or functions that it depends on. The dependent object is not created by the primary object after that then uses its methods. ngInit directive will be called only once there, so when you'll update your filter, items in ngRepeat wouldn't be updated. To use the service inside a filter, add it as a dependency when defining the filter: The service hexafy used in This tutorial sample mimics communication with a remote data server by using the In-memory Web API module.. After installing the module, the application makes requests to and receive responses from the HttpClient.The application amParse filter. Now we will create this data by initializing a Vue instance with the data attribute containing the value. This Friday, were taking a look at Microsoft and Sonys increasingly bitter feud over Call of Duty and whether U.K. regulators are leaning toward torpedoing the Activision Blizzard deal. AngularJS ng-if Using angularjs filter in input element. and explore more of Display with orderBy Filter. Upgrading for performance. They behave similar to ng-bind directives: ng-bind=expression. Introduction, Architecture & Features, AngularJS Hello World Application: Your First Example Program, AngularJS Form Validation on Submit: Registration Example, AngularJS Filters & AngularJS Custom Filter with Example, CUSTOM Directives in AngularJS: How to Create? Roadmap. How to get value of selected radio button using JavaScript? 9) Which of the following is an advantage of AngularJS? Here we are displaying the value of the count variable to the user. W3Schools AngularJS Filters. ngInit directive will be called only once there, so when you'll update your filter, items in ngRepeat wouldn't be updated. Example: This example illustrates the basic Angular JS by implementing the directive, controller, etc. Practice Problems, POTD Streak, Weekly Contests & More! Descriptionlink. i18n for your Angular apps, made easy The easiest way to bring i18n and l10n to your Angular apps! directive The expressions are resolved by AngularJS and the result is returned back to where the expression is written. Display with orderBy Filter. We are first using the ng-init directive to set the value of a local variable count to 0. How to display length of filtered ng-repeat data in AngularJS ? ngInit directive will be called only once there, so when you'll update your filter, items in ngRepeat wouldn't be updated. It is a continuously growing and expanding framework which provides better ways for developing web applications. What is ES5 ; filter Select a subset of items from an array. I use the example of Sharikov Vladislav. AngularJS Tutorial for Beginners and explore more of First, we will create a div element with id as app and lets apply the v-if directive to this element with data. Use a Custom Service Inside a Filter. Conclusion AngularJs ng-options. First we will see how to use the pipe (filter) by using the search feature: Create a component with name category.component.ts We are attaching the ng-click event directive to the button element.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am. The $http service is normally defined from within the controller in the following manner. Generalize the Gdel sentence requires a fixed point theorem. W3Schools How to directly update a field by using ng-click in AngularJS ? I don't want it to run the function on every time the user types a letter because that would result in A LOT of ajax requests, however I don't want them to have to hit the enter button either. How to detect when an @Input() value changes in Angular? Please use ide.geeksforgeeks.org, generate link and share the link here. AngularJS Tables Previous Next The ng-repeat directive is perfect for displaying tables. It uses the Model, View, Control(MVC) pattern for developing projects. Writing code in comment? This attribute will be passed to the ng-show angular attribute (step#2) to control the visibility of the div control. This is an AngularJS tutorial for beginners step by step guide to learn AngularJS from scratch. How to insert HTML into view from AngularJS controller? Upgrading from AngularJS. Data Structures & Algorithms- Self Paced Course, Complete Interview Preparation- Self Paced Course. Change format of md-datepicker in Angular Material with momentjs. To sort the table, add an orderBy filter: AngularJS Example AngularJS Filters. Events need to be handled in web-based applications in order to perform specific tasks and actions. By using our site, you The ng-init directive is used to initialize the application data. Upgrade instructions. and explore more of If you need to do more, add explanation to the question, but it is better to create new. Writing code in comment? How to Open URL in New Tab using JavaScript ? We are adding code to the ShowHide function which will set the IsVisible member variable to true so that the div tag can be shown to the user. This Angular JS tutorials guide will help you learn AngularJS basics and components like directives, filters, expressions, etc. Vue.js | v-if directive - GeeksforGeeks It is important to do filtering in ng-init. Would it be illegal for me to act as a Civillian Traffic Enforcer? AngularJS provides filters to transform data: currency Format a number to a currency format. How to reload or re-render the entire page using AngularJS? 59. AngularJS Tutorial for Beginners C - Both of the above. render the entire page using AngularJS History of AngularJS: AngularJS was originally developed in 2008-2009 by Miko Hevery and Adam abrons at Brat Tech LLC, as software for the online JSON storage service, in order to ease to development of the applications for the enterprise, that has been valued by the megabyte. formatDate(). Why are statistics slower to build on clustered columnstore? directive, filter, or even inside other services. In the controller, we are attaching the IsVisible member variable to the scope object. Filters How to open popup using Angular and Bootstrap ? Tables In angularjs ng-change event is supported by ,